Single-axis trackers (SATs) are lightweight flexible structures, susceptible to aeroelastic torsional instability. This has been identified as the underlying cause of several site failures at wind speeds significantly lower than the design speed. Solar trackers enhance the performance of solar panels by automatically adjusting their position to face the sun throughout the day. This can significantly boost energy generation compared to fixed solar panel mounts. For off-grid and ground-mounted systems where seasonal adjustment matters, a tilt-adjustable solar panel stand. . Light Sensor Provide Precise Tracking of The Sun - The bracket tracking the sun with light sensors, which will detect the light intensity of different area of the solar panels, and find the right angle to receive the most light, so to improve the power generation rate.
